The free Standard Edition of the TaxAct software made 2 unforgivable and gross mistakes. It figured my standard deduction for Married Filing Joint at $7500. The 1040 Form clearly indicates the correct amount to be $10,900.
Also, because I am only 57 and drawing a retirement stipend from the USAF, it calculated a 10% penalty for early disbursement from a retirement account.
Had I not bought the $13.95 state version when I began to fill out the free federal form I would have just quit what I was doing and considered it "free and worth every penny". However, since I had 14 bucks invested, I tried to salvage it.
A TaxAct representative told me that in order to obtain any help with their software I would have to first upgrade to the Deluxe Edition, regardless that I had already spent money with them.
I feel this is throwing good money after bad and have instead requested a refund of my $13.95.
